Spam Filters: Guardians of Your Digital Inbox
In the vast and often turbulent digital landscape, our inboxes stand as virtual gateways to information. Yet, these portals are constantly under siege by a deluge of unwanted messages, eager to clog our inboxes with their malicious content. Thankfully, there exist valiant defenders: spam filters, the unsung heroes of our digital correspondence. These sophisticated algorithms tirelessly sift through incoming correspondence, employing a combination of methods to identify and remove the most egregious offenders.
- Employing intricate rules, spam filters analyze the content, sender information, and overall presentation of incoming messages to flag potential threats.
- Forbidden lists serve as comprehensive repositories of known spam sources, ensuring that messages from these origins are immediately filtered away.
- Adaptive algorithms allow spam filters to constantly improve, learning from past instances and becoming more adept at identifying new and evolving spam tactics.
As a result, spam filters provide us with a crucial layer of protection against the relentless tide of digital clutter. They allow us to focus on relevant communication while keeping our inboxes clean.

Staying Safe from Online Fraud
With the digital world booming, it's more important than ever to sharpen your skills in identifying online scams. These deceptive schemes can siphon your money, compromise your identity, or infect your devices. Always exercise caution when surfing the web, click here especially if you encounter offers that seem too good to be true.
- Beware unsolicited messages asking for account details. Never give in to pressure
- Research websites and companies before making any transactions.
- Use strong, unique passphrases for each of your online accounts.
Maintain your applications up to date with the latest fixes.
